Output d589a31371990f28083f21be05306bfc295e2558d8069f5f63c67775dbb906ae:0

value
21381437
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e4e80f1331076c7f5eece95a63d1630d247ec7c OP_EQUALVERIFY OP_CHECKSIG
address
1893kVfCCePjZnqk1YQ1ppBJyHKLo13i99
transaction
d589a31371990f28083f21be05306bfc295e2558d8069f5f63c67775dbb906ae